""I've built the VCO on a selfmade PCB, and the Output of the Integrator
""(CA3140) gives a strange high-frequency sawtooth (between 70 
""and 160 kHz
""with a magnitude of ~1V and an offset of 4.5V), the Voltage 
""on the gate of
""the FET (I used a 2N3819 which has a slightly higher rdson) 
""is a kind of
"""rounded" rectangle, not spikes. The cool thing is, that when 
""I touch the
""18p Cap (C3) with my finger the freq. drops to the desired 
""8-10kHz and the
""FET voltage becomes the spike-waveform. Any ideas what this 
""could be? I
""already double checked the board and defluxed it.
